52832 ceramic chip antenna recommendations and sample layout?

I'm working on designing a very small footprint PCB with the 52832. Not much ground plane (PCB area is 25x30 mm). What would be the general recommendation for a small chip antenna? I was thinking about AMCA31-2R450G-S1F-T and placing it according to the recommended white paper. Is there a PCB reference layout for a ceramic chip antenna?

    You can find reference layout for the nRF52 series here. This contains the chip with essential components. The reference design has a 50 Ohm trace which the antenna is supposed to connect to, the antenna itself is not included in the reference design as there are many different considerations based on which model you chose. Always refer to the antenna whitepaper for proper placement. To match the antenna to 50 Ohm, you must also place a pi network between the antenna and the 50 Ohm port.

    In general any chip antenna can be used, find one that works within the constraints that you have, eg. do not chose an antenna that requires a large ground plane if you have a small ground plane.
